3. Do not forget!!!
1. We can follow some verbs either -ing or to+infinitive, but with a
difference in meaning:
I stopped to visit my friends.
(I stopped doing something else in
order to visit someone)
I stopped visiting my friends.
(I stopped doing domething)
She started working in a factory,
but she didn't like it.
(She experimented with something)
She started to work in that factory,
but it was hard.
(She made a serious effort. She
really wanted to do something, but
didn't succeeed)
